“Save It! Save It!” is a bluegrass song recorded in 1954 by Jimmy Martin together with the Osborne Brothers, during the brief but fruitful period when the three musicians worked and recorded as a unit for RCA Victor.
That partnership — Jimmy Martin singing lead, with Bobby and Sonny Osborne — produced a small but admired body of recordings, made just before each act went on to its own celebrated career. “Save It! Save It!” is a brisk, hard-driving number from those sessions, delivered with the tight harmony and confident attack the three brought to everything they cut together.
The recording stands as a document of a notable early-bluegrass collaboration, and the song has remained of interest to bluegrass musicians and listeners drawn to that 1954 Martin and Osborne partnership.
